Also called a waste reservoir, is an absorbing pad created to draw the sample across the response membrane layers by capillary action as well as collect it, protecting against backflow. The control line reaction shows that the liquid has moved via the examination strip, ensuring that the examination was done correctly. The fluid example or specimen is introduced in drops onto the sample pad, where it moves to the conjugate launch pad. The LFIA strips include particular areas with antibodies to which the analyte will certainly or will not bind, relying on the format and biomarker of passion. Binding of the analyte to the antibody strips causes a noticeable change (e.g., color or fluorescence) that is straight pertaining to the amount of analyte bound on the strip. In comparable style to traditional EIA innovation, both most usual styles for LFIAs are sandwich or competitive assays, which functionally rely on color change to discover an analyte.

For the prep work of tags, a red color marker, sulforhodamine B, is recorded inside dental caries of liposomes. Liposomes are able to encapsulate countless dye particles, which may consequently create a really intense signal.

Laser speckle imaging is an interferometric method to determine the optical comparison produced by the light spreading of a relocating example. When a laser illuminates a scattered product, the highly systematic light generates granular disturbance pattern called speckle. In a typical LSI, an electronic cam documents this laser speckle under very short exposure time, taping the surface strength pattern of light from a scattering tool. This intensity-fluctuation account, through a basic Fourier transformation, enables statistical estimation and mapping of species dynamics. Collectively, numerous applications have actually been suggested as well as applied in the areas of neuroscience, dermatology, as well as ophthalmology [75-77]

As the sample relocates with the tool, antibodies against SARS-CoV-2 that are present in the sample will certainly attach to chemicals in the device, recording the antibodies on the examination and control lines. This capturing as well as binding process lead to a colour change along the test and also control lines which can be seen by eye, creating one, 2 or three lines relying on the kind of antibodies are present. These types of examinations work extremely differently to RT-PCR and LAMP techniques and find the person's immune antibody reaction to the infection rather than identifying the infection itself.
